    Benjamin Knopp

    Connecting artisanal sake brewers and consumers / Engaging leading entrepreneurs to learn & grow

    Benjamin Knopp is an experienced entrepreneur with a decade of experience in China, where he faced the challenges of starting and growing a business in a foreign country.

    He found valuable support and resources through the Entrepreneurs' Organisation (EO) during his entrepreneurial journey, which inspired him to now volunteer as the Membership Chair for EO Tokyo Metropolitan, aiming to expand EO's English-speaking chapter in Japan.

    Benjamin is passionate about helping entrepreneurs whose businesses gross over 1 million USD, offering insights on how EO and its vast network of 14,000 members can contribute to their learning and growth.

    His expertise spans across various areas including startups, coffee, branding, product sales, sales management, recruitment, people management, equity investing, hedging, analysis, as well as food and beverage.

    In terms of education, Benjamin attended John F. Kennedy School in Berlin for high school and pursued further studies in Professional Trading Masterclass at the Institute of Trading and Portfolio Management, as well as a Bachelor's degree in Hospitality, Business, and Economics from Ecole hôtelière de Lausanne.

    Throughout his career, he has been actively involved in organizations such as EO Tokyo Metropolitan (EOTM) as the Marketing Chair, and held roles in various ventures including Kurashu 蔵酒, V COFFEE, Vienna Café, Accor, and Quartier Suisse.
